Establish processes to ensure the health of Brose’s customs and foreign trade rules under a defined Trade Compliance Program Liaison with customs officials, customer brokers, internal contacts Procure services to support custom and foreign trade activities Develop and monitor Foreign Trade Zone activities in the region. Define mitigation practices which could include legal precedence or opinion. Establish best practices and opportunities for plants in the region Provide Logistics strategies and guidance to minimize the financial impact related to tariffs on serial production and production equipment being imported Identify and process PSC’s or cost recovery under FTAs. Ensure IMMEX compliance in Mexico supporting the Mexico Foreign Trade team Monitor and administer compliance with relation to Foreign Trade Zones in the region Develop based practice standards for the plants relating to programs such as C-TPAT Establish processes for part classifications ensuring the integrity of the SAP system Your Profile Supply Chain Management, Transportation, Customs Certified Customs Specialist (CCS) Certified Export Specialist Customs and Incoterm knowledge Experience in foreign trade specifically relating to the automotive industry Experience with financial transactions – invoicing, income statement, A/P, A/R Experience with plant P&L; accrual process; SOFA reports 5+ years of experience in logistics or the supply chain management field.
